Information

DOREMIdan was formed in January 1st 2002 by Makoto. Original line-up was Makoto on vocals, Haruhi on guitar, Ko-zi on bass and Reika on drums. Their name comes from the song 'Don't let me down' by The Beatles. When this is pronounce very fast by japanese, it will sound as 'DOREMIdan'. Their influences includes jazz, swing and rock and roll which make their sound unique.
